Oakland Technical High's International Week
About This Item
KPIX Eyewitness News report from October 22nd 1969 by Belva Davis in Oakland, featuring scenes from Oakland Technical High's International Week. Includes views of students in ethnic costumes dancing, giving demonstrations and socializing. Ends with Davis interviewing a student and wrapping up the story.
